Output c92ae40478803b03e10c8aee2dc133354e730e3eae5841acd1813e20a847ebae:9

value
307845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9010fd0f69523c6acfa1eca5f02664acf145ace1 OP_EQUAL
address
3EpmaYrx7EnvtWo66shdntJPucaic5Bemv
transaction
c92ae40478803b03e10c8aee2dc133354e730e3eae5841acd1813e20a847ebae
confirmations
335457
spent
true